While Sebum serves being a protecting substance, excessive of this oily substance can result in blockage all around hair follicles. This blockage is generally from dandruff or simply useless skin. Due to this fact, "blocked or obstructed hair follicles" may possibly reduce hair from creating.[5] Sebum is usually dispersed down the hair shaft "mechanically" by brushing and combing. When sebum is existing in surplus, the roots in the hair can surface oily, greasy, and darker than ordinary, as well as hair could adhere together. Hair cleansing

Use lukewarm or cool water: Scorching water can harm your hair in precisely the same way that the heat from heat styling instruments does – by dehydrating your hair and resulting in split ends. Always clean your hair with both lukewarm or great water to close the hair cuticles and retain the humidity in it.

Sulfate totally free shampoos are a lot more info less harming on coloration handled hair than standard shampoos that include sulfates. Sulfates strip away organic oils and hair dye. Sulfates can also be answerable for the foaming outcome of shampoos.
